This fine method for soprano (descant) recorder is a 'note to note' approach which incorporates teaching concepts similar to those found in Suzuki and Kodaly approaches. Especially good for young children.
By Dr. William Weiss
Overall Difficulty: Beginning
Instrument: Recorder (Soprano)
Publisher: Mel Bay Publications, Inc.
Series: Basic Series

Product Format: Instruction Book For Recorder

Publisher: This piece was published by Mel Bay Publications.

   This product has a difficulty rating of 2 on a scale of 1 through 6, with 6 being hardest.
